Mthokoh is a name of African origin, often linked to the Nguni languages such as Zulu or Xhosa. The name combines elements meaning 'light' or 'brightness' with a connotation of wisdom or guidance. Historically, names like Mthokoh were given to boys expected to become leaders or sources of enlightenment within their communities, symbolizing hope and clarity.

Cultural Significance of Mthokoh

In Zulu and Xhosa cultures, the name Mthokoh carries deep significance, representing brightness, guidance, and hope. Traditionally, names reflect aspirations for the child, and Mthokoh is often chosen to symbolize a boy destined to bring enlightenment or leadership to his community. Its use is intertwined with communal values of wisdom and clarity in decision-making.
